Ingredients:
For the bread:
2 cups all-purpose flour
1 ½ teaspoons baking powder
1 teaspoon ground cinnamon
½ teaspoon salt
2 large eggs
1 cup granulated sugar
½ cup unsalted butter, melted
1 teaspoon vanilla extract
½ cup milk
2 apples, peeled, cored, and diced (preferably Granny Smith or Honeycrisp)
For the glaze:
1 cup powdered sugar
2 tablespoons milk
½ teaspoon vanilla extract
¼ teaspoon ground cinnamon (optional)
Instructions:
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C).
Grease a 9×5-inch loaf pan or line it with parchment paper for easy removal.
In a medium bowl, whisk together the flour, baking powder, cinnamon, and salt. Set aside.
In a separate large bowl, beat the eggs and sugar together until light and fluffy.
Add the melted butter and vanilla extract to the egg mixture and mix until well combined.
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ients, alternating with the milk. Stir until just combined.
Gently fold in the diced apples, making sure they’re evenly distributed throughout the batter.
Pour the batter into the prepared loaf pan and smooth the top with a spatula.
Bake for 50-60 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center of the loaf comes out clean.
While the bread is cooling, prepare the glaze by whisking together the powdered sugar, milk, vanilla extract, and cinnamon (if using).
Once the bread has cooled for about 10 minutes, drizzle the glaze over the top, allowing it to soak in and create a sweet finish.

Tips:
For the best texture, be sure not to overmix the batter after adding the dry ingredients. Mix until just combined.
You can use any type of apple you prefer, but tart apples like Granny Smith will add a nice balance to the sweetness of the bread.
For extra flavor, try adding a handful of chopped nuts, such as walnuts or pecans, to the batter.
If you like a thicker glaze, reduce the amount of milk to make it more of a drizzle.
Variations:
Caramel Apple Fritter Bread: Add a swirl of caramel sauce into the batter before baking for a rich caramel flavor.
Cinnamon Swirl Apple Fritter Bread: Mix a cinnamon-sugar swirl into the batter for a more intense cinnamon flavor.
Vegan Apple Fritter Bread: Replace the eggs with flax eggs and use a dairy-free butter substitute to make this recipe vegan.
Corrections:
Make sure you are using fresh apples, as old or overripe apples can affect the flavor and texture of the bread.
If the bread starts to brown too quickly while baking, cover it loosely with foil and continue baking until fully cooked.
